Summary:

The treating rehab director/clinic manager oversees operations of the rehabilitation department/clinic; administers company and facility-specific policies and procedures; manages, markets and develops therapy services programs; manages and develops staffing; completes staff performance evaluations; evaluates, examines, treats, monitors and provides ongoing assessment of patients/clients per discipline-specific job description and scope of practice; performs all necessary paperwork/reports; maintains communication with employees, patients/clients, patient/client family, caregiver, physician and contract site staff; presents in-services; and other diverse duties as requested or required.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ned.

  • Provide orientation, supervision and evaluation of new staff, volunteers and students. Ensure appropriate staffing levels and staff mix to achieve department/clinic efficiency and goals.
  • Manage department/clinic budget to expectations.
  • Develop and appropriately document quality reporting/quality assurance records.
  • Complete RehabVisions and facility-specific reports as required.
  • Complete and implement plans of correction action to address staff and/or department/clinic deficiencies.
  • Explore, recommend and develop new market opportunities and programs.
  • Attend management and department/clinic meetings and conferences. Conduct staff meetings, in-services and other educational programs as appropriate.
  • Oversee and/or prepare therapy documentation audits and other required department/clinic compliance audits/procedures.
  • Assist the accounting/billing team and other support staff with authorizations and insurance claims/denials to secure reimbursement as needed.
  • Comply with discipline-specific job description for essential duties and responsibilities when providing patient/client care.
  • Complete necessary documentation in accordance with state and RehabVisions guidelines.
  • Consult with other members of the rehabilitation team to select treatment programs consistent with the needs and capabilities of the patient/client and to coordinate comprehensive services delivery.
  • Develop treatment protocols/procedures using evidence-based guidelines and patient/client-specific goals.
  • Respond in a timely manner to referrals. Develop effective rapport with referring healthcare practitioners.
  • Present a positive service-oriented approach with patients/clients, family, caregivers, facility staff, and co-workers at all times.
  • Facilitate employee training in areas of compliance, communication and clinical quality.
  • Assist with equipment maintenance scheduling and monitor supply inventory.
  • Demonstrate ongoing commitment to reducing costs and improving productivity in the rehabilitation department/clinic.
  • Oversee the scheduling of therapists and patients/clients to maximum efficiencies.
  • Maintain rapport and positive working relationships with administrators, therapy staff, the healthcare team, patients/clients, family, and caregivers.
  • Understand and comply with RehabVisions' policies and procedures, including but not limited to, universal precautions, safety, risk, and emergency.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Direct patients/clients to appropriate accounting/billing staff when necessary.
  • Facilitate new insurance provider agreements and process renewals/amendments.
  • Oversee operations to ensure employees follow established provider agreements, including maintaining clinician credentialing requirements.

Supervisory Responsibilities:

  • Demonstrate responsibility for supervising staff. Implement supervisory responsibilities in accordance with the facility/organization's policies, procedures and applicable laws. Demonstrate responsibility for interviewing, hiring and training employees; planning, assigning and directing work; appraising performance; rewarding and disciplining employees; addressing complaints; and resolving problems.

To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

Education and/or Experience:

  • Degree in Physical Therapy is required; Bachelors (B.A., B.S.), Master's (M.A., M.S.) or Doctorate (DPT) degree
  • Prefer five (5) years of discipline specific therapy experience, including director/manager experience. Prefer experience in managing multi-discipline departments/clinics or exposure to and familiarity with therapy services beyond primary field of experience.
